Understanding the Sonic Ice Phenomenon
The term “Sonic ice” has become genericized, much like “Kleenex” for tissues, but its origins are specific. Sonic Drive-In perfected the production of nugget ice using a specialized process that creates small, irregularly shaped pellets with a soft, chewable core. Unlike traditional hard cubes that are frozen in molds, nugget ice is made by compressing flaked ice into small nuggets, creating air pockets that give it that signature texture.
This phenomenon has transcended its fast-food roots to become a cultural touchstone. Social media platforms are filled with videos of people crunching nugget ice, reviews comparing home machines to the Sonic original, and creative cocktail recipes specifically designed around this unique ice form. The psychological appeal is powerful: the soft crunch provides sensory satisfaction, while the rapid cooling and flavor absorption create a superior drinking experience. Understanding this context helps explain why so many homeowners are willing to dedicate precious undercounter space to a single-purpose appliance.
The Science Behind That Perfect Crunch
The magic of nugget ice lies in its microscopic structure. Traditional ice cubes freeze from the outside in, creating a dense, hard crystal structure. Nugget ice, by contrast, begins as thin flakes of ice scraped from a cylindrical evaporator plate. These flakes are then extruded through a small auger and compressed into nuggets, but not so densely that they become solid. The result is an ice particle that’s approximately 50% ice and 50% air by volume.
This high air content is what creates the signature crunch and rapid melt rate. When you bite down, those air pockets collapse, creating that satisfying sensory feedback. From a thermodynamic perspective, the increased surface area and porous nature means more contact with your beverage, chilling it faster than dense cubes. The trade-off is that it melts more quickly, but this is actually a feature for many enthusiasts—the ice absorbs and concentrates flavors as it melts, making the last sips of your drink uniquely delicious.
What Makes an Undercounter Ice Maker “Nugget-Style”?
Not all undercounter ice makers produce true nugget ice, and this is where many buyers get confused. Some machines produce “cubelet” or “pearl” ice that looks similar but has a fundamentally different texture. True nugget ice makers use a specific auger-style system that creates ice through extrusion, rather than traditional grid-based freezing.
The distinction matters because the production method directly impacts texture, noise level, and maintenance requirements. Auger-based systems are more complex, with more moving parts that require periodic maintenance. They also tend to be slightly louder during operation due to the mechanical nature of ice extraction and compression. However, they’re the only way to achieve that authentic Sonic-like quality that most buyers are seeking.
The Nugget Ice Production Process
Understanding the mechanics helps set realistic expectations. The process begins with water flowing over a cylindrical evaporator plate that’s cooled to well below freezing. A rotating auger scrapes ice crystals from this surface, creating a slushy mixture that’s then compressed through small extrusion heads. The pressure and temperature must be precisely calibrated—too much compression creates hard pellets; too little results in slush.
This continuous process means nugget ice makers operate differently than traditional batch-production ice makers. They can typically produce ice around the clock, but their daily output is measured under ideal conditions. Real-world production varies based on ambient temperature, water quality, and how frequently the bin is emptied. The storage bin itself isn’t refrigerated—it’s insulated—so ice slowly melts and recycles water, which is both efficient and a key design feature to understand.

Daily Ice Production Capacity
Manufacturers rate production capacity under ideal conditions: 70°F ambient air and 50°F incoming water. Your actual production will vary. A family of four typically uses 5-8 pounds of ice daily for regular drinking, but entertaining can spike usage to 20-30 pounds in a single evening. The key is understanding the machine’s recovery rate—how quickly it refills an empty bin.
Most premium units produce their first batch within 15-20 minutes of startup, with full bin recovery in 2-3 hours. For serious entertainers, consider units with production rates of 60+ pounds daily. However, be realistic about your needs. A 50-pound machine produces over 2 pounds per hour continuously—sufficient for most households if you develop the habit of emptying the bin into a freezer container before parties.
Storage Bin Capacity
Storage capacity is separate from production rate and often the more limiting factor. Bins typically hold 15-30 pounds of ice. The crucial specification is the “ice level sensor” system. Cheaper models use simple mechanical flappers that can become jammed with ice, while premium units employ infrared sensors that accurately measure bin fullness.
Consider your usage pattern. If you primarily want ice available for daily drinks, a smaller bin with continuous production works perfectly. If you host large gatherings where you need to batch ice in advance, prioritize larger bins and plan to supplement with freezer storage. Some advanced models feature a “party mode” that overfills the bin temporarily, a clever feature for entertaining.
Ice Quality and Consistency
Not all nugget ice is created equal. Quality variations stem from water pressure consistency, temperature stability, and auger precision. The best units maintain consistent nugget size and texture throughout the production cycle, while lesser models may produce irregular pieces or develop “slushy” periods during heavy use.
Look for machines with built-in water pressure regulators and multiple temperature sensors. These features ensure the ice maintains its characteristic chewability even when your household water pressure fluctuates. Some premium models allow you to adjust nugget density through the control panel, letting you customize the texture from softer (more Sonic-like) to slightly firmer for slower melting in cocktails.
Installation Requirements
This is where dreams meet reality. Undercounter nugget ice makers have specific requirements that can make or break your project. Clearance is critical—these units need ventilation space, typically 1-3 inches on sides and back, though some premium models are front-venting and can be built-in flush. Measure your space three times before ordering.
Weight is another overlooked factor. A fully installed unit can weigh 100-150 pounds. Ensure your floor can support this, especially in older homes or upper-level installations. The location must also be level within 1/4 inch over 2 feet—any more and you’ll have uneven ice production and potential water leakage.

Sizing and Dimensions: Will It Fit Your Space?
Standard undercounter nugget ice makers measure 15 inches wide, 34 inches high, and 24 inches deep—designed to fit standard cabinet openings. However, “standard” doesn’t mean universal. Measure your actual opening, not the nominal cabinet size. Account for hinges, door handles, and any trim that might interfere.
Depth is frequently problematic. Many kitchen islands have reduced depth cabinets (21-22 inches) that won’t accommodate a full-depth unit. Some manufacturers offer “slimline” models at 18 inches deep, though these typically sacrifice bin capacity. Height can also be an issue if you have non-standard countertops or plumbing running through the back of the cabinet. Always confirm the exact cutout dimensions in the installation manual, not just the unit’s exterior measurements.
Plumbing and Electrical Requirements
This is the technical heart of installation and where professional help is often warranted. Most units require a 1/4-inch water supply line with a dedicated shutoff valve. The water pressure must be between 20-80 PSI—outside this range, you’ll need a pressure regulator. The connection is typically made with a saddle valve or, preferably, a proper T-fitting installed in an existing cold water line.
Electrical requirements vary. Most residential units use a standard 115V, 15-amp circuit, but they should be on a dedicated line to prevent nuisance tripping. The outlet must be GFCI-protected and positioned so the plug is accessible for service. Some commercial-grade units require 220V, which means running new electrical—a significant cost factor. Always verify requirements before purchasing.
Water Line Considerations
Water quality directly impacts ice quality and machine longevity. Hard water will cause scale buildup that can destroy a machine in months. At minimum, install an inline sediment filter. Better yet, use a combination sediment and carbon filter that removes chlorine, which can affect taste and corrode internal components.
The water line routing matters. Avoid running lines near heat sources or through uninsulated exterior walls where they could freeze. Use flexible braided stainless steel lines rather than copper, as they’re more forgiving of minor movement and vibration. Install a shutoff valve within easy reach—if your machine develops a leak, you’ll need to cut water quickly without crawling under the unit.
Drainage Options
This is the detail that derails most DIY installations. Nugget ice makers produce meltwater that must go somewhere. You have three options: gravity drain, drain pump, or condensate pump. Gravity drain is simplest—if you can position the unit above a floor drain or sink drain with a continuous downward slope. Most kitchen installations require a pump.
Drain pump models are more expensive but infinitely more flexible. The pump activates automatically when water reaches a certain level in the collection tray, pushing it through a small line to your sink drain or garbage disposal inlet. Ensure your local code allows this connection—some jurisdictions require an air gap. Pump models add complexity and another potential failure point, so look for units with commercial-grade pumps rated for continuous duty.
Power Supply Specifications
Beyond voltage and amperage, consider the outlet location. It should be within 6 feet of the unit, positioned so you can unplug it without removing the machine. The cord should never be routed through cabinetry or compressed against walls. Some codes require the outlet to be installed in an adjacent cabinet rather than behind the unit, making service safer and easier.
Surge protection is non-negotiable. The control boards in modern ice makers are sensitive to power fluctuations. A whole-house surge protector is ideal, but at minimum, use a high-quality outlet with built-in surge protection. During installation, verify proper grounding with a multimeter—improper grounding is a common cause of erratic operation and premature component failure.
Water Filtration: The Secret to Perfect Ice
The difference between crystal-clear, taste-free nugget ice and cloudy, off-flavored pellets often comes down to filtration. Municipal water supplies vary dramatically in mineral content, chlorine levels, and particulates. Even with excellent tap water, the ice-making process concentrates impurities as water freezes.
Install a multi-stage filtration system: sediment filter (5-micron) to remove particulates, carbon block to remove chlorine and organic compounds, and ideally a scale inhibitor if you have hard water. Change filters on schedule—clogged filters reduce water flow, which the machine interprets as a supply problem, triggering error codes or reduced production. Many premium units now include filter life monitors that track gallons processed rather than just time.
Maintenance and Cleaning Protocols
Here’s the truth nugget ice maker manufacturers don’t emphasize enough: these machines require consistent maintenance. The auger system, evaporator plate, and storage bin create an environment where mineral scale and biofilm can flourish. Neglect maintenance and you’ll have a $3,000 appliance producing foul-tasting ice or failing completely within a year.
Establish a maintenance schedule before you buy. The machine should be cleaned monthly with a nickel-safe cleaner (most manufacturers sell proprietary solutions). This involves running a cleaning cycle, scrubbing the bin, and sanitizing the auger assembly. It’s a 45-minute process that can’t be skipped. Some newer models feature automated cleaning cycles that reduce manual labor, but you’ll still need to initiate the process and replace cleaning solution.
Daily and Weekly Maintenance Tasks
Develop simple habits to extend time between deep cleanings. Empty the bin completely every few days to prevent ice from clumping and developing freezer burn. Wipe down the gasket and door interior weekly with a food-safe sanitizer. Check the condenser coils monthly for dust buildup—vacuum them gently with a brush attachment.
Listen to your machine. Changes in sound often precede problems. A grinding noise might indicate auger wear; a high-pitched whine could signal a failing compressor bearing. Catching these early through regular attention can mean the difference between a simple service call and a catastrophic failure.
Deep Cleaning and Descaling
Every 3-6 months, perform a full descaling if you have hard water. This requires circulating a mild acid solution (vinegar is insufficient; use commercial descalers) through the water system to dissolve mineral buildup. The process takes 2-3 hours and must be followed by multiple rinse cycles to prevent chemical contamination of your ice.
During deep cleaning, inspect critical components. Check the auger for pitting or wear, examine the evaporator plate for scale that won’t release, and verify that the bin drain isn’t clogged with mineral deposits. Document any changes with photos—this creates a baseline for tracking wear over time and provides valuable information for service technicians.

Budget Planning: Understanding Total Cost of Ownership
The sticker price is just the beginning. A quality undercounter nugget ice maker represents a significant investment with ongoing costs that smart buyers factor into their decision. Between installation, maintenance, water, electricity, and potential repairs, the five-year cost can exceed the purchase price by 50%.
Plan for professional installation ($300-800 depending on plumbing and electrical complexity). Budget $100-150 annually for filters and cleaning supplies. Set aside a repair fund—compressor replacements can cost $400-600, and control board failures run $200-400. Understanding these numbers helps you choose between a budget model that might need earlier replacement versus a premium unit with better reliability.
Initial Purchase Price Ranges
In 2026, expect to spend $1,800-2,500 for entry-level residential units with 50-pound production capacity and basic features. Mid-range models ($2,500-3,500) offer better insulation, quieter operation, and smart features. Premium units ($3,500-5,000+) provide commercial-grade components, higher production rates, custom panel readiness, and advanced diagnostics.
Price doesn’t always correlate with reliability. Some mid-range models outperform expensive units in long-term durability. Focus on component quality: copper versus aluminum evaporators, commercial versus residential-grade compressors, and the gauge of stainless steel used in construction. These details, often buried in specification sheets, dictate longevity more than brand prestige.
Long-Term Operating Costs
Calculate your cost per pound of ice. A typical household using 10 pounds daily will produce 3,650 pounds annually. If your total annual operating costs (electricity, water, filters, cleaning supplies) are $200, you’re paying about 5.5 cents per pound—far less than bagged ice, but not insignificant. High-usage households might see costs of $300-400 annually.

Common Installation Mistakes to Avoid
The most frequent error is inadequate ventilation. Even front-venting units need clearance for air circulation. Building them into tight cavities without proper vent channels causes overheating, reduces ice production by 20-30%, and shortens compressor life dramatically. Follow manufacturer specifications exactly; they’re not suggestions.
Another mistake is improper leveling. Use a digital level, not a bubble level, for precision. The machine must be level front-to-back and side-to-side. An unlevel machine causes water to pool unevenly in the evaporator, leading to inconsistent ice formation and potential water leakage. Take the time to adjust the leveling legs perfectly, even if it means shimming the cabinet floor.
Troubleshooting Common Issues
Before calling for service, understand that many “problems” are normal operation. It’s normal for the machine to pause production when the bin is full. It’s normal for ice to clump slightly if left for days. It’s normal for the machine to produce more noise during the harvest cycle.
Real problems include: ice production stopping completely (check water supply and filter), ice that’s too wet or slushy (check ambient temperature—unit may be overheating), or unusual grinding noises (auger may be jammed with a foreign object). Keep a log of error codes—most digital displays will show codes that technicians can use for remote diagnosis. Never clear an error code without documenting it first.

Frequently Asked Questions
1. How long do nugget ice makers typically last?
With proper maintenance, quality residential units last 7-10 years. Commercial-grade models can exceed 15 years. The most common failure points are compressors and control boards, which are repairable but expensive. Consistent cleaning and filter changes are the best predictors of longevity.
2. Can I install a nugget ice maker myself?
If you’re experienced with plumbing and electrical work, yes—but most homeowners should hire professionals. The combination of water line connections, drainage, 115V electrical, and precise leveling creates multiple failure points. Improper installation voids warranties and can cause water damage. Budget $300-800 for professional installation.
3. Why does my nugget ice taste bad even with filtered water?
Taste issues usually stem from infrequent cleaning. Biofilm and mineral buildup in the bin and auger system impart flavors that filters can’t remove. Perform the manufacturer’s recommended cleaning cycle monthly, and sanitize the bin weekly. Also check that your drain line has a proper air gap—sewer gases can backflow and contaminate ice.
4. How much ice should I expect to get on the first day?
First-day production is typically 30-50% of rated capacity. The machine needs time to cool down, and the bin starts empty. Most units produce their first nuggets within 15-20 minutes of startup, but reaching full bin capacity takes 4-6 hours. Plan ahead for parties by starting the machine early or storing ice in your freezer.
5. What’s the difference between nugget ice and cubelet ice?
True nugget ice is made by compressing flaked ice, creating a soft, porous texture. Cubelet ice is made by freezing water in small molds, resulting in a harder, more uniform pellet. Cubelet machines are often cheaper and more reliable but don’t deliver the signature Sonic-like crunch. Verify the production method, not just the marketing terms.
6. Can I use my ice maker outdoors?
Only models specifically rated for outdoor use. Standard units can’t handle temperature fluctuations, humidity, and insects. Outdoor-rated models have sealed electronics, weatherproof exteriors, and condensers designed for variable ambient temperatures. They cost 30-50% more but are essential for outdoor kitchens.
7. Why is my ice maker so loud?
Normal operation includes compressor cycling, auger rotation, and ice dropping into the bin (45-60 dB). Excessive noise often indicates a problem: a failing compressor mount, loose auger, or restricted water flow causing pump strain. Check that the unit is level and has proper clearance. Persistent unusual noises warrant a service call.
8. How often do I really need to change filters?
Follow manufacturer recommendations, typically every 6 months or 1,500 gallons. However, if you notice reduced ice production, wetter ice, or off-taste before the scheduled change, replace the filter. High sediment water or heavy usage may require 3-4 month intervals. Use only manufacturer-approved filters to avoid warranty issues.
9. Will a nugget ice maker increase my home’s value?
In luxury markets, yes—a properly installed, high-end nugget ice maker can be a compelling differentiator. In average markets, it’s unlikely to recoup full cost but adds lifestyle appeal. The real value is personal enjoyment and convenience. Consider it a luxury upgrade like a wine fridge: valuable for your quality of life, with modest impact on resale.
10. What happens if I don’t use all the ice?
Ice slowly melts in the insulated bin and drains away, with water recycled for new ice production. This is normal and efficient. However, don’t let ice sit for weeks unused—it can absorb odors and develop freezer burn. If you’ll be away, empty the bin, clean it, and turn off the machine. Most units have a vacation mode that reduces energy use while keeping the system clean.
